    Understanding the Weight of the Cocolatte iSport Stroller

    Let's cut right to the chase: What is the weight of the Cocolatte iSport stroller? Knowing the exact weight is super important because it directly impacts how easy the stroller is to handle, especially when you're navigating stairs, public transport, or just loading it into your car. The Cocolatte iSport is known for being lightweight, which is a massive plus for busy parents. Generally, the iSport stroller weighs in at around 6 to 7 kilograms (approximately 13 to 15 pounds). The exact weight can vary slightly depending on the specific model and any included accessories, but this range gives you a good idea. This weight puts it in the category of a lightweight stroller, making it a breeze to maneuver compared to bulkier, full-sized strollers that can weigh upwards of 10 kilograms or more.     Key Features of the Cocolatte iSport Stroller

    Okay, so we know that the Cocolatte iSport stroller is lightweight, but what else does it bring to the table? Let's take a look at some of its key features. First off, the iSport usually boasts a compact fold, which is fantastic for storage. It typically folds down quite small, making it ideal for smaller apartments or when you need to stash it in the trunk of your car. This feature alone is a huge selling point for many parents. Next, you'll often find that the iSport comes with a decent-sized storage basket. While it may not be as large as some full-sized strollers, it's usually adequate for carrying essentials like a diaper bag, a few groceries, or a blanket. This adds to the convenience factor, allowing you to keep your hands free. The seat usually reclines, providing comfort for your little one, whether they are sitting up and taking in the sights or leaning back for a nap. The recline feature is often adjustable, letting you find the perfect position for your child's needs. Many models also include a sun canopy, which is essential for protecting your baby from the sun's harmful rays. The canopy usually offers good coverage and sometimes has a peek-a-boo window, so you can keep an eye on your little passenger. Another important feature is the wheels. The iSport typically has smaller, but still functional, wheels. While not designed for rough terrain, they work well on smooth surfaces like sidewalks and shopping malls. Some models might have front-wheel suspension, which can improve the ride comfort. You'll often find a five-point harness, ensuring that your child is secure and safe while in the stroller. This is a crucial safety feature that provides peace of mind. Some models might come with extra accessories like a cup holder or a bumper bar, adding to the convenience and functionality.     Pros and Cons of the Cocolatte iSport Stroller

    Before you make your final decision, let's break down the pros and cons of the Cocolatte iSport stroller. Knowing the advantages and disadvantages is crucial to understanding whether this stroller aligns with your specific needs and priorities. On the plus side, the iSport's main advantage is its lightweight design. This makes it incredibly easy to maneuver, lift, and transport, especially when you are traveling or using public transport. The compact fold is another significant pro. It folds down quickly and easily, making storage a breeze, whether you live in a small apartment or need to fit it in your car's trunk. The Cocolatte iSport often offers a good value for the price. It comes packed with features at a competitive price point, making it an attractive choice for many families. The reclinable seat is a definite plus. It allows your child to sit up and explore or recline for a comfortable nap. The sun canopy provides essential protection from the sun's rays, which is vital for your baby's health. The iSport is usually designed to be user-friendly, with easy-to-use features and controls, making it a great option for parents. Despite these advantages, there are some potential drawbacks to consider. The wheels, though functional, may not be suitable for all terrains. The iSport is best suited for smooth surfaces, such as sidewalks and shopping malls. If you frequently walk on rough terrain, you might need a stroller with more robust wheels and suspension. The storage basket, while present, may not be the largest. If you need to carry a lot of items, you might find the storage capacity limited. While the iSport is lightweight, the build quality might not be as robust as some full-sized strollers. If you plan to use the stroller for extended periods or in harsh conditions, this could be a consideration. The overall weight capacity may be less than some heavier-duty strollers. Check the weight limit to ensure it accommodates your child's needs. The iSport doesn't always include all the accessories. Some extra accessories, like a cup holder or a rain cover, may need to be purchased separately. Considering both the pros and cons is essential.
